RimSavers are premium, lightweight alloy wheel rim protectors designed to prevent curb rash and scratches. Featuring military-grade, tear-resistant material and a high-bond adhesive tape, they offer a universal fit for wheels up to 24 inches. Available in 12 colors, RimSavers combine durable protection with customizable style, all backed by a veteran-owned company trusted by thousands for easy, no-tire-removal installation.

My Tesla looks great in these. So glad I bought and installed them - and never more so than when my car hit a pothole at speed. Both passenger side (brand new Pirelli’s - sigh) tires were destroyed but my rims? Survived with only a small scratch through the powder coat. I surmise that, without the rim protectors, there would have been more substantial damage than what occurred. New tires - and a new set of rim protectors. Well worth the money and the application time if they did anything to save the powder coat. Downside and therefore only 4 stars. I’ve been through a couple of sets. The adhesion is a little lacking. The double-sided 3M tape on the protector sticks like crazy to a well-prepped rim but does not maintain the same adherence to the actual protector. The plastic can fly off and leave the tape on the rim. Prepping for another set requires a ton of 99.9% alcohol and elbow grease.
